LEVEL REFERENCING DRILL GUIDE
20170348847 · 2017-12-07 ·

A device which includes a guide member which includes a first end portion and an opposing second end portion. The first end portion defines a first plane and an opening is defined by the guide member, wherein the opening extends along the guide member in a direction perpendicular to the first plane. The device further includes a first bubble vial attached to the guide member wherein the first bubble vial extends within a second plane. The device further includes a second bubble vial attached to the guide member, wherein the second bubble vial extends within a third plane, the second and third planes are in angular relationship relative to one another and the first and second bubble vials are each rotationally adjustable relative to the guide member.

Tie Drill and Lag Screw Inserter Device for the Rail Industry

A portable device is disclosed for drilling a hole through a plate and into a wooden tie and/or inserting a lag screw into the hole in the plate and into the wooden tie. The portable device may include a handle and a removable drill with a rechargeable battery that provides power to the portable device. In various embodiments, the portable device may include a quick connect/disconnect component configured to enable the portable device to be used as a tie drill device or a lag screw inserter device by interchangeably connecting either a drill bit or a lag screw socket to the portable device. In various embodiments, the portable device may include quick-release system, a bit-aligning tip, and/or a bit aligning guide to facilitate switching between different tools compatible with the portable device.

Drill extension
10421132 · 2019-09-24 ·

A drill extension for extending the working reach of a drill uses a hollow tubular body that has a shaft rotatably disposed therein and held therein by a pair of spaced apart bearings, each bearing attached to an inner surface of the body. The shaft has a male end that is received within a chuck of the drill and an opposing female receiver for receiving a shaft of a drill or the male end of another drill extension. A handle is attached the outer surface of the body member such that the handle has a ring member that is received within an encircling groove on the outer surface of the body member, the handle also has a grasp arm. At least one level is attached to the outer surface and is oriented either radially with respect to a longitudinal axis of the body member or in parallel with the axis or both.

Laser level, battery pack and system

A laser level including a housing. At least one laser generator supported by the housing and configured to emit at least one laser beam. A battery receiving portion configured to selectively receive a first battery pack and a second battery pack, the first and second battery packs providing power for the laser generator when received in the battery receiving portion. The first battery pack is configured to be coupleable to at least one of a drill, a saw and a sander. The second battery pack is configured to be blocked from coupling from the at least one of the drill, the saw and the sander to which the first battery pack is coupleable.

Method and apparatus for center height alignment of a boring bar

A method and apparatus for center height alignment of a boring bar is disclosed. The apparatus includes a seat member with a bottom and a back, and a digital angle gauge mounted to the seat member. The method includes the steps of: assembling an apparatus comprising a seat member and a digital angle gauge; calibrating the apparatus such that a Display of the digital angle gauge reads zero degrees; and aligning the center height of the boring bar by rotating the boring bar such that the Display of the digital angle gauge reads zero degrees when the apparatus is mounted onto the boring bar.

Apparatuses and methods for tool height setting
10160039 · 2018-12-25 · ·

A height-setting tool is provided that includes a first clamping jaw, a second clamping jaw, an adjustment member, and an indicator member. The first clamping jaw includes a first clamping surface. The second clamping jaw is opposed to the first clamping jaw, and includes a second clamping surface. The first and second clamping jaws are configured to grasp a jaw of a chuck. The adjustment member is coupled to the first clamping jaw and second clamping jaw, and is configured such that a movement of the adjustment member moves the first and second clamping jaws by corresponding amounts in opposite directions. The indicator member includes an indicator surface. The indicator member is coupled to the adjustment member with the indicator surface equidistant from the first and second surfaces along a clamping direction.
